Real estate in Acharnes, Greece

Acharnes, located in the northeastern part of the Attica region, offers a unique blend of urban and suburban living. This area is characterized by its proximity to Athens, making it an attractive choice for those who work in the capital but prefer a quieter residential environment. Typically, buyers in Acharnes include families seeking larger homes with outdoor space, as well as younger professionals looking for affordable housing options. The local market is distinguished by its diverse property types, ranging from traditional homes to modern apartments, catering to various lifestyle preferences.

When considering a property purchase in Acharnes, it's important to be aware of local customs and regulations. Foreign buyers should familiarize themselves with specific legal requirements, including the need for a tax number and potential restrictions on property ownership. The transaction process generally involves securing a notary for the property deed, conducting due diligence, and finalizing financing arrangements. Engaging a local real estate professional can be beneficial in navigating these steps, ensuring compliance with all local laws and practices.

In terms of price context, properties in Acharnes tend to be more affordable compared to nearby areas such as Kifisia or Marousi, which are known for their upscale real estate markets. Prices are influenced by various factors, including location, property size, and condition. While the average price range may fluctuate, the overall trend indicates a steady market that appeals to a wide range of buyers, from those entering the market for the first time to investors looking for rental opportunities.

For prospective buyers, it is crucial to inspect properties thoroughly before making a decision. Common pitfalls include overlooking structural issues or failing to assess the surrounding neighborhood. Frequently asked questions

What are the basic characteristics of the real estate market in Acharnes?
Acharnes features a mix of urban and suburban properties, appealing to families and young professionals. Its proximity to Athens makes it an ideal location for those working in the capital while seeking a quieter lifestyle.
Can foreigners purchase property in Acharnes?
Yes, foreigners can buy property in Acharnes, but they need to obtain a tax number and may face specific legal requirements. Engaging a local real estate expert can help navigate these regulations.
What are the typical taxes and fees associated with buying property in Acharnes?
Buyers should anticipate various costs, including property transfer taxes, notary fees, and registration fees. It's essential to budget for these additional expenses when considering a property purchase.
What financing options are available for purchasing real estate in Acharnes?
Local banks and financial institutions typically offer mortgage options for property buyers. Foreign buyers may need to provide additional documentation, and terms can vary based on individual circumstances.
What should buyers inspect before finalizing a property purchase?
Buyers should conduct a thorough inspection of the property's condition, including structural integrity, plumbing, and electrical systems. Additionally, assessing the neighborhood and local amenities is crucial to ensure it meets lifestyle needs.
